Phase 1: Planning and Preparation

The video begins with emphasizing the importance of meticulous planning. Before you even touch a tool, you need to:
Determine your needs: How many cameras do you require? What areas need coverage? Do you need indoor, outdoor, or both? Consider factors like resolution, night vision, and weatherproofing.
Choose your equipment: Select a DVR or NVR (Digital Video Recorder or Network Video Recorder), cameras (IP or analog), cables (coaxial or CAT5/6), power supplies, and any additional accessories like hard drives or monitors. The video provides examples and recommendations based on budget and features.
Plan your cable runs: Carefully map out the routes for your cables, minimizing visible wiring and avoiding obstacles. Consider using conduit for protection and a neater installation. The video demonstrates various cable routing techniques, including running cables through walls, ceilings, and along baseboards. Remember to always follow local building codes.
Power considerations: Identify power sources for your DVR/NVR and cameras. Ensure you have sufficient outlets and consider using power adapters if necessary. The video explains the voltage requirements for different devices and emphasizes the importance of using appropriate power supplies.

Phase 3: DVR/NVR Setup and Camera Configuration

Once the cabling is complete, the video guides you through setting up your DVR or NVR and configuring your cameras. This crucial step involves:
Connecting to the DVR/NVR: Connecting the DVR/NVR to your monitor and network is detailed, along with initial setup procedures.
Camera configuration: The video shows how to add cameras to the system, adjust settings like resolution, frame rate, and motion detection, and test the functionality of each camera.
Recording settings: The video guides you through setting up recording schedules, motion detection triggers, and other recording options to optimize storage and performance.
Network configuration (for IP cameras): If using IP cameras, the video explains how to configure network settings, including IP addresses, subnet masks, and gateway settings. This section also includes instructions on accessing the system remotely.

Phase 4: Testing and Troubleshooting

The final phase, as demonstrated in the video, involves thoroughly testing the system and troubleshooting any issues. This includes:
Testing camera functionality: Verify that each camera is recording properly and providing clear images, both during the day and at night (if night vision is enabled).
Checking recording quality: Review recorded footage to ensure the quality meets your expectations.
Troubleshooting common problems: The video provides solutions for common problems, such as poor image quality, connection issues, and recording errors. This includes checking cable connections, power supplies, and network settings.
Remote access testing: If you have set up remote access, test this functionality to ensure you can view your cameras from anywhere.

Safety Precautions

Throughout the video and this guide, safety is emphasized. Always disconnect power before working with any electrical components. Use appropriate safety gear, such as insulated tools and gloves. If you are uncomfortable working with electricity or heights, consult a professional installer.
